Locksmith 24 Hours
Open
50 Mason St
San Francisco, CA 94102
Locksmith 24 Hours in San Francisco, CA offers professional locksmith services for residential, commercial, and automotive needs.
With a team of skilled technicians, they provide lock installation, repair, and emergency lockout assistance with efficiency and reliability.
Generated from their business information
Also at this address
See a problem?